Description

Psychotria obtusifolia (also called 'Oblique-leaved Psychotria', among many other common names) is a shrub or small tree that grows up to 6 meters tall. It is native to Central America and the Caribbean, and is found in tropical moist lowland forests.

Uses & Benefits

Psychotria obtusifolia is used in traditional medicine to treat fever, headache, and stomachache. It is also used as an ornamental plant in gardens and as a hedge plant.

Flower, Seeds and Seedlings

Psychotria obtusifolia has white flowers with five petals and yellow anthers. Its seeds are small, black and oval-shaped. The seedlings are small and have oval-shaped leaves.

Cultivation and Propagation

Psychotria obtusifolia is a tropical shrub that is native to Central and South America. It can be propagated by seed or cuttings. Seeds should be sown in a well-draining soil mix and kept moist until germination. Cuttings should be taken in the spring or summer and allowed to root in a moist soil mix. Once rooted, the cuttings can be transplanted into a larger pot.

Where to Find Psychotria obtusifolia

Psychotria obtusifolia can be found in tropical regions of Central and South America, including Mexico, Colombia, Peru, and Brazil.
